Anti-interference technology of communication system

View through CrossRef
Communication modernization is an important symbol of human societies as we enter into the information age. An importantproblem encountered in modern communication is interference. With the development of communication, the establishment of variouscommunication networks, making the limited frequency of resources more crowded, intertwined to the serious. How to ensure that thecommunication is effective, accurate and rapid in the harsh environment conditions in front of today's communications researchers is adifficult problem. As the mobile communication system must use wireless transmission technology in order to achieve the exchange ofinformation in the mobile, wireless transmission is vulnerable to a variety of other radio waves interference, a large number of interferencewill greatly affect the quality of network communications and system capacity. Anti-jamming technology with strong resistance, strongtechnical, difficult, practical and reliable high characteristics, in today's increasingly harsh electromagnetic environment, anti-jammingtechnology is particularly compelling. It can greatly improve the effectiveness and reliability of the communication system in thecommunication system. Today, anti-jamming technology has become the mainstream of radio communications technology, it is the mostclosely linked with the field of communications. This paper mainly discusses the interference problem of GSM system in mobilecommunication anti-jamming technology, including the interference type in GSM, the anti-interference ability of GSM itself and how tooptimize the network to achieve the purpose of anti-jamming, so as to meet the requirements of users System capacity while maintaininggood call quality.
